fix(key_generate): allow team members to create keys on org-scoped teams (#29310)

* fix(key_generate): allow team members to create keys on org-scoped teams

When a virtual key is created for a team, enterprise logic inherits the
team's organization_id onto the key (add_team_organization_id). Since the
VERIA-55 org-IDOR fix, /key/generate then required the caller to be an
explicit LiteLLM_OrganizationMembership member of that org, returning
403 "Caller is not a member of organization_id=<uuid>". Admins normally
only add users to teams (not orgs), so self-serve key creation regressed
for any user on an org-scoped team (regression since v1.84.0-rc.1).

Skip the org-membership check when organization_id was inherited from the
key's team (organization_id == team_table.organization_id). Team-level
authorization already gates this path, so team membership is sufficient.
The membership check still runs when a caller assigns an organization_id
that did not come from the key's team, preserving the IDOR protection.

Adds regression tests covering both the team-inherited (allowed) and
foreign-org (still blocked) cases.

@ -894,7 +894,12 @@ async def _common_key_generation_helper( # noqa: PLR0915
user_api_key_dict.user_role is not None
and user_api_key_dict.user_role == LitellmUserRoles.PROXY_ADMIN.value
)
if not _is_proxy_admin:
_org_inherited_from_team = (
team_table is not None
and team_table.organization_id is not None
and data.organization_id == team_table.organization_id
)
if not _is_proxy_admin and not _org_inherited_from_team:
await _validate_caller_can_assign_key_org(
user_api_key_dict=user_api_key_dict,
organization_id=data.organization_id,
